Hissam Hussein Dehaini, 66, the former Mayor of Araucaria in Brazil, tied the knot with Kauane Rode, then 16, about a year ago. Kauane, who participated in the Miss Araucária contest in 2022 and secured the second position in the teen category, became widely known for her marriage to Hissam, who is nearly 50 years her senior<br /><br />Their relationship attracted significant attention and criticism, particularly due to the age gap and allegations that Hissam had promoted Kauane's mother, Marilene Rode, to a top job shortly before the wedding. Marilene, who was previously the director of the Department of Education, was appointed Secretary of Culture of Araucária, reportedly accompanied by a $1,500 pay rise.<br /><br />Despite the backlash, Kauane took to Instagram on their first anniversary to respond to critics. She posted screenshots of Google search results for herself and her husband, asking, "A year of wanting to know: Fans or haters?" This move reflects the couple's defiance against the negative attention they have received.<br /><br />In Brazil, the legal age for marriage is 16, requiring authorization from both parents or legal representatives. However, a law implemented in 2019 prohibits marriages under 16 under any circumstances. Despite this, Brazil has one of the highest rates of child brides globally, with millions of girls married before their 18th birthday.<br />
